⚖️ Full Specs: R36S vs Nintendo Switch
Spec R36S Nintendo Switch Winner
Price $79.99 $299–$449+ 🮧 R36S
Screen 3.5" IPS 7" OLED / 6.2" LCD 🥈 Switch
Retro Games 15,000+ pre-loaded NSO library (limited) 🮧 R36S
Modern Games Not supported Full AAA library 🥈 Switch
Battery Life 5–6 hours 4.5–9 hours 🤝 Similar
Portability Pocket-sized Larger, needs case 🮧 R36S
Online Play No WiFi Full online + NSO 🥈 Switch
TV Mode No Yes — dock to TV 🥈 Switch
Setup Zero — plug & play Account, updates needed 🮧 R36S
Value for Retro Unbeatable Limited retro library 🮧 R36S

❓ R36S vs Switch FAQ
Is the R36S better than the Nintendo Switch?
For retro gaming: yes. The R36S has 15,000+ retro games for $79.99 vs Switch's limited NSO retro library at $299+. For modern games: no. The Switch plays Zelda: Tears of the Kingdom, Mario Kart 8, Pokemon Scarlet/Violet — games the R36S cannot run. They serve different purposes.
Can the R36S play Nintendo Switch games?
No. The R36S cannot play Nintendo Switch games. Switch games use proprietary cartridges and require Switch hardware. The R36S plays retro games from NES, SNES, N64, PS1, GBA, NDS, and 25+ other classic systems. For Switch games, you need a Nintendo Switch.
